EVGA GeForce GTX 1660 Super SC Ultra 3DMark Suite Testing

Here we will run the EVGA GeForce GTX 1660 Super SC Ultra through graphics-related benchmarks.  These are still GPUs so we wanted to give at least a perspective on this aspect of performance. We will discuss them after the charts.

EVGA GTX 1660 SUPER SC ULTRA Time Spy
EVGA GTX 1660 SUPER SC ULTRA Time Spy

We see impressive results here with the N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1660 Super with near AMD Radeon Pro WX8200 performance.

Overall we see expected performance from the N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1660 Super. If you are still clinging to an aging Titan Black, you can now upgrade and save an enormous amount of power.
